Man Vs Food Host Adam Richman is Our Guest DJ

Written by

Man vs. Food host Adam Richman has been one of my dream guests to have on the Guest DJ Project since I started it a couple years ago.

Why? Because he is so genuine about his love of food and his appreciation for the unique culture in each of the cities he visits. And, because of that, he seems to love life. And I figure anyone who loves life, loves music.

And I was right. As with many of the guests, he was tortured in selecting just 5 songs but his choices take us on a tour throughout his life —  from his youth in the Brooklyn projects, to his move down South for college, to dealing with the death of his father and, finally, celebrating the success as a Travel Channel host.

Frankly, he was as charming as I knew he would be—and honest. His set will make you laugh and might even bring a tear to your eye. I can’t recommend it enough. Listen Here

Adam Richman Guest DJ Project Playlist

1. Beastie Boys – Rhymin and Stealin

2. U2 – Sunday Bloody Sunday (live)

3. Drive-By Truckers – Let There be Rock

4. Sam Cook – Nobody Knows the Trouble I’ve Seen

5. Jay-Z & Alicia Keys – Empire State of  Mind
